This exploration, initiated by George Brugmans (IABR), Derk Loorbach (DRIFT) and Thijs van Spaandonk (RAvB), will take a year. The results will be shared during the next edition of the IABR, SHOCK AND ROLL and we will kick off with an online mini-conference on Monday, June 22.
For now, we are calling it development by design. But what exactly is it?That’s the question that the IABR, the Dutch Research Institute for Transitions (DRIFT) and the Rotterdam Academy of Architecture (RAvB) will be exploring together in the coming year.
Both the IABR, especially through its IABR–Ateliers, and the RAvB have extensive experience with research by design: the targeted use of spatial design tools to explore how major challenges and living environments are connected as well as what, from the spatial domain, the action perspective is for concrete transformative change. At the same time, we realize that research by design does not nearly often enough succeed in actually setting transitions in motion – a serious issue that we have tabled in the 2018 edition THE MISSING LINK. By connecting DRIFT’s transitional thinking to IABR’s and RAvB’s research by design practice, we expect to be able to make strides and devise a transitional design practice.
Programme and panel
In this programme there will be two lectures: Research by Design by Eric Frijters and Transitional Thinking by Derk Loorbach. In the panel we have Derk Loorbach, Eric Frijters, Eva Pfannes and Thijs van Spaandonk. The moderator is Mark Minkjan.
